Claim Breakdown:

📝 Fact Check: While exercising in a fasted state can increase the amount of fat burned *during* the workout, multiple systematic reviews and meta-analyses show this does not translate to greater overall fat or weight loss over time when calories are equal. 📉 Your body compensates later in the day, meaning there's no significant long-term advantage compared to exercising after eating.
